Vertex Sparsification in Trees

arXiv:1612.03017

Abstract

Given an unweighted tree with terminals , we show how to obtain a -quality vertex flow and cut sparsifier with . We prove that our result is essentially tight by providing a lower-bound on the quality of any cut sparsifier for stars. In addition we give improved results for quasi-bipartite graphs. First, we show how to obtain a -quality flow sparsifier with for such graphs. We then consider the other extreme and construct exact sparsifiers of size , when the input graph is unweighted.
